Rheumatoid Arthritis Drugs Linked to Increased Skin Cancer Risks, Studies Say
Immunosuppression drugs called TNF blockers, which are taken by millions of rheumatoid arthritis sufferers, can increase the chances of developing skin cancer compared to other arthritis drugs, two new studies show.
Humira, Enbrel, Remicade, Simponi, Cimzia and other brands of TNF blockers work by neutralizing tumor necrosis factor alpha, a protein that is overproduced in people with rheumatoid arthritis and other inflammatory diseases.
However, since TNF is a key element to helping the body fight cancer, neutralizing it in order to treat inflammatory diseases has the dangerous side effect of boosting the odds the user will develop cancer.
That’s exactly what two new studies have found, according to a report on WebMD.
In one study, researchers at Washington University in St. Louis studied the medical records of nearly 17,000 people with rheumatoid arthritis who were treated at Veterans Affairs hospitals. About 3,000 of them were taking TNF blockers, the study said.
Compared to people taking other disease-modifying anti-rheumatic drugs (DMARDs) such as Rheumatrex or Arava, TNF-blocker users were 34 percent more likely to develop non-melanoma skin cancers, the study found.
TNF blockers also were also associated with a greater risk of malignant melanoma and the risks were higher depending on how long the patient had been taking the drugs, according to the study. Older patients, men, and those taking steroids also were at increased risks of non-melanoma cancers.
British Study Finds Increased Cancer Risks
The second study by British researchers focused on a national tracking system for rheumatoid arthritis patients. The research included nearly 12,000 patients taking TNF blockers and more than 3,500 taking DMARDs.
Researchers found that TNF-blocker users were about 70 percent more likely to develop squamous cell and non-melanoma basal skin cancers compared to DMARD users.
The study also found that not all TNF blockers are created equal when it comes to cancer risks. Remicade was associated with an increased risk of cancer that was three times that linked to DMARD use.
